Edward Wallace Obituary

Monroe, NY

Edward P. Wallace, 36, a 29-year area resident, passed away on Wednesday, December 16, 2009 in Monroe.

The son of William F. Wallace, Jr. and Elizabeth O'Friel Wallace, Edward was born April 30, 1973 in Brooklyn.

Edward was the Director of Education Support Services for the Monroe-Woodbury School District in Central Valley.

Survivors include his wife, Amy J. Stapleton Wallace, at home; his sons, Aidan and Eric, at home; parents, William F. and Elizabeth Wallace, Jr. of Longs, SC; his brothers: Brian W. Wallace of Highland Mills, Kenneth J. Wallace of Otisville, and Daniel J. Wallace of Middletown; sister, Kate M. Raymond of Middletown; paternal grandmother, Jane Wallace of Brooklyn; several nieces and nephews.

A Funeral Mass will be celebrated at 10 a.m., today, Saturday, December 19, at Sacred Heart Church, 26 Still Rd., Monroe. Cremation will follow at Cedar Hill Crematory, Middle Hope.

Memorial contributions may be made to Make-A-Wish of the Hudson Valley, The Wish House, 832 South Broadway, Tarrytown, NY 10591-6602.

Arrangements by Smith, Seaman & Quackenbush, Inc. Funeral Home; 845-782-8185 or www.ssqfuneralhome.com.
